## Limits & Quotas: Consent Banner Rollout

Quick reference for support: the Pinewick consent banner rolls out by region cohorts, and each cohort has hard caps on banner impressions per session plus a retry budget for the consent-write API. If a customer reports the banner looping, it's almost always the retry cap being hit — check that before escalating. These caps aren't per-customer tunable yet, so set expectations accordingly. The limits currently enforced in production are shown below.

tuning table, tadug-kaweg:
RATE_LIMITS = {
    "quenion": 600,
    "druvan": 958,
    "ralix": 712,
    "holeth": 463,
    "kelax": 525,
}

Deploy step 6 — StormFan alert fan-out (Cloudmere region). After the queue topology is provisioned by the Tempestline bootstrap script, the fan-out worker needs its publisher credential wired in. This credential authorizes the worker to push alerts to all downstream county channels, so it must come from the production vault, not the shared sandbox. Create /opt/stormfan/worker.env owned by the stormfan user with mode 0600, and confirm the vault lease TTL exceeds the deploy window. Append the following line to the env file.

sealed setting: ARCHIVE_KEY3=bd6

MEMO — Currency-Hedging Decision

To the Board: Treasury has approved forward contracts covering 70% of projected Veltran-krone exposure for the next four quarters. The decision follows sustained volatility affecting our Ostheim operations. Estimated annual cost is modest relative to the downside protected. Full documentation is with the audit committee. The rationale rests on one strategic consideration, set out confidentially below.

management briefing: Only 33 of the 504 pilot accounts renewed Holox, so a churn review is set for August 1. Fenysix Logistics is in early talks to buy Zoroxix Group for about $459.9 million.

Subject: Snapshot test refresh for the Fernwheel UI kit. We regenerated all component snapshots after the typography change, so expect a large but mechanical diff in this release. Future maintainers: snapshots live under tests/snaps and are keyed by theme variant, so a palette change will touch every file — that's expected, not a regression. Review a sample per component rather than the whole set. Approvals from two maintainers required before merge. The regeneration ran under the build listed below.

build token for tawif-bahip: htk31_68bba16e1afabfef4ecc69408c06f16